Myth: Oral Surgery Is Always Agonizing
You may think that oral surgery constantly involves pain, however that's simply not true. As opposed to common belief, oral surgery treatments aren't constantly painful experiences. Thanks to developments in anesthetic and sedation techniques, oral cosmetic surgeons are able to make certain that individuals are comfortable and pain-free throughout the entire treatment.
Before the surgical procedure begins, you'll be provided anesthesia, which numbs the location being treated and stops you from really feeling any kind of pain. In addition, if you experience any anxiousness or concern, your dental cosmetic surgeon can carry out sedation to help you loosen up and really feel more at ease.
Whether you're obtaining a tooth removal, dental implant, or jaw surgical procedure, felt confident that oral surgery can be a pain-free and comfy experience.
Misconception: Dental Surgery Is Just for Emergencies
As opposed to popular belief, oral surgery isn't restricted to emergency situation circumstances.
While it holds true that oral surgery can be required in cases of extreme trauma or sudden pain, it's likewise commonly utilized for intended treatments that enhance the overall wellness and feature of your mouth.
As an example, if you have actually misaligned jaws or teeth that don't fit properly, dental surgery can deal with these issues and prevent future issues.
Furthermore, dental surgery can be done to get rid of influenced wisdom teeth, treat periodontal illness, or location dental implants.
By addressing these problems before they end up being emergencies, dental surgery can assist keep your dental wellness and avoid even more severe issues down the line.

Myth: Dental Surgery Is Not Essential for Good Oral Wellness
Dental surgery plays an essential function in maintaining great oral health and wellness. Unlike the prominent misconception, it isn't simply a cosmetic treatment or an unneeded luxury. Right here's why dental surgery is necessary for your dental health:
- Removal of impacted wisdom teeth: Removing impacted knowledge teeth prevents overcrowding, infection, and possible damage to surrounding teeth.
- Therapy of dental infections: Dental surgery can help treat extreme periodontal infections, abscesses, and various other dental infections that can lead to severe health difficulties if left neglected.
- Restorative jaw surgery: Jaw imbalance can create difficulty in consuming, speech problems, and can also cause temporomandibular joint (TMJ) condition. Dental surgery can correct these concerns.
- Oral implants: Dental surgery is needed for putting oral implants, which are the best remedy for changing missing out on teeth.
- Treatment of dental cancer cells: Oral surgery is usually necessary for the elimination of cancerous lumps and the reconstruction of cells influenced by dental cancer.
Don't succumb to the misconception that oral surgery is unnecessary. It's an essential part of maintaining great oral health and wellness and stopping more problems.
